Port of Kaba Burnu: Details, Transit Times & Shipping Routes

Port of Kaba Burnu is a very small coastal (natural) harbor located in Turkey, on the Sea of Marmara. It sits at 40.7667° N, 29.5333° E. The port reports a channel depth of about 11 m, an anchorage depth near 20.1 m, cargo pier depths around 9.4 m. Shelter afforded is rated fair. Cargo handling includes wharves, anchorage facilities.
